Nets lose to Celtics, fall to 3-9 in December
The sputtering Nets (14-13) fell to 3-9 in December with four games remaining in the final six days, beginning Wednesday night in Milwaukee, as they try to prevent their debut city campaign from going off the rails.
"[The Celtics] had that look in their eye like it was really, really important -- when things went bad on their end of the floor, they stuck with it," Nets coach Avery Johnson said. "We dropped our heads a little bit. That's something that I'll visit with our team about. When something goes wrong, that's when you really have to get tougher." Things got testy with 9:31 remaining when Gerald Wallace got tangled up with -- who else? -- Garnett, the Hall of Fame instigator who was also in the thick of a melee when the teams last met Nov. 28. Wallace grabbed a fistful of Garnett's shorts as he stumbled after a whistle and the teams engaged in the customary pushing and posturing. -- NY Post |
